Our lodge is located six kilometers (just under 4 miles) east of Cold Lake, Alberta, Canada, on Hwy 55 east; approximately 2 hours northeast of Edmonton, Alberta, near the border of Alberta and Saskatchewan, and the western border of Meadow Lake Provincial Park.
The nearest airport is located approximately 90 minutes from our lodge in Lloydminster, Alberta, and has a 5,000 foot paved runway that can accommodate most private jets. Commercial passengers generally take advantage of the Edmonton International Airport; which is a 2? hour drive from the lodge.
Should you opt to fly into Edmonton, Alberta, you will have the opportunity to take advantage of our Executive Airport pickup service. Vehicle rentals are also available at the Edmonton International Airport if you elect to drive the 2.5 hours to camp. Most of our hunting areas are accessed by four wheelers, with a few that are accessible with a four wheel drive truck.

Bear Hunting
We’ve got plenty of big, old bruins. Our 24,000 acres of private property bear areas are in the region of Saskatchewan where the forest meets the farmland. This gives the bears plenty of cover and an ample food supply. We take a high percentage of bears each year that weigh over 400 pounds and are over six feet in length. Our areas along the Beaver River provide us with a high yield of color phase bears. These areas consistently produce many brown, blonde, and cinnamon bears.
You may hunt with a rifle, muzzleloader, or archery, with varying calibers recommended depending upon which species is being hunted.
Hunters should bring appropriate cold weather clothing and footwear, and a light rain suit for September and October hunts. Hunters will need to bring their own rifle or weapon of choice, ammunition, optics, camera, and personal hygiene products.
Heaters, stands and all other gear needed to outfit the hunt are provided.
The weather in Canada in the fall and winter seasons can get cold at times. Good cold weather clothing is very important, and we are happy to recommend equipment to make your hunt more enjoyable.

Our prices include, wonderful home cooked meals, first class accommodations, professional guides, skinning, caping, and field-dressing of your animal, tags and export documents. Costs not included are the firearms declaration form, (this is an easy process and the cost is approximately $50.00), taxidermy and processing of the meat. Non-hunting companions are welcome at an additional charge per day for meals and accommodation. Meat will be cut, packaged and shipped by a local butcher shop at the hunter’s expense to his or her home.
50% of the total fees are due upon reservation of hunt dates, with the remaining balance due 75 days prior to date of arrival.
